Salspera IPO: Oncology Company Files to Raise USD 85 Million in Nasdaq Listing
Salspera, Inc. (proposed Nasdaq: TKVA), a Cambridge, Massachusetts-based clinical-stage biopharmaceutical company, filed a prospectus for an initial public offering of 5,666,666 shares of common stock at an expected price range of USD 14.00 to USD 16.00 per share. At the midpoint Salspera IPO price of USD 15.00, the offering would generate approximately USD 85 million in gross proceeds. The Salspera public offering centers on the company's development of a live biopharmaceutical platform using genetically modified Salmonella Typhimurium to deliver immunotherapeutic agents directly into tumor microenvironments, with a lead candidate currently entering Phase III development in Stage IV metastatic pancreatic cancer.
Financial Terms of the Salspera Stock Offering
The Salspera Inc IPO is structured as a firm commitment underwritten offering. Following completion, the company expects approximately 62,538,712 shares of SALSPERA common stock to be outstanding. The underwriters have been granted a 45-day over-allotment option to purchase up to an additional 850,000 shares, which would bring total shares outstanding to 63,388,712 if exercised in full. Net proceeds to the company are estimated at approximately USD 78.44 million after deducting underwriting discounts, commissions, and offering expenses. Prior to this offering, there has been no public market for the company's shares. Salspera has applied to list its common stock on the Nasdaq Stock Market under the ticker symbol "TKVA," though the company has stated that the offering will not be consummated if the listing application is not approved. Executive officers, directors, and other holders of outstanding shares have agreed to a 180-day lock-up period following the effective date of the registration statement. The company qualifies as an emerging growth company under the JOBS Act.
Company Overview and Pipeline
Salspera was formed as Salspera, LLC, a Minnesota limited liability company, in July 2017 and converted to a Delaware corporation in November 2021. The company was co-founded by Eddie Moradian, PhD, who serves as Executive Chairman and Chief Executive Officer, and Daniel Saltzman, M.D. and PhD, who serves as Chief Medical Officer. Dr. Saltzman originated the company's technology platform and previously held the position of Chief of Pediatric Surgery at the University of Minnesota. He has authored 30 publications and 17 presentations on bacterial therapeutics.
The company's lead candidate, Saltikva, is an attenuated strain of Salmonella Typhimurium engineered to express human interleukin-2 (IL-2). The strain is rendered avirulent through deletion of cya and crp genes and lacks the enzyme aspartate semialdehyde dehydrogenase, creating a containment mechanism whereby the bacterium cannot survive without its engineered plasmid. Saltikva is orally administered and designed to increase populations of NK and CD8+ cytotoxic T cells within tumor microenvironments.
Salspera has completed a Phase I study evaluating safety of orally administered Saltikva across oncology indications including pancreatic cancer and osteosarcoma. The company subsequently conducted a Phase II clinical trial of Saltikva in combination with modified FOLFIRINOX chemotherapy in patients with Stage IV metastatic pancreatic cancer. In that Phase II study, the company reported observations of lower tumor burden and increased progression-free survival and overall survival in treated patients. For context, patients with Stage IV metastatic pancreatic cancer on standard-of-care chemotherapy regimens (GEM/nab-PTX, FOLFIRINOX, or NALIRIFOX) have median overall survival ranging from 10.4 to 11.7 months, according to data cited in the prospectus.
Salspera is now entering Phase III clinical development for Saltikva in Stage IV metastatic pancreatic cancer. A Type C meeting with the FDA provided the company with a framework for the Phase III study design, which is expected to be a randomized, placebo-controlled trial. Recruitment is planned across the United States, the European Union, Australia, and Israel. The company anticipates patient recruitment could be completed within two years of study initiation, with interim results available as early as two years after commencement.
